I did a refresh of my install of windows 8 pro (64 bit), because Weather and several other apps were failing (they started, then the main window closed, but the small window stayed in the task list to the left; event viewer gave access permissions errors).

This seemed to sort most of the apps BUT now I cannot re-install many programs as they need .net framework 3.5 and this fails to install with error 0x800F081F. I even tried downloading the full installer and running locally but it still gives the same error!

I need the framework to work with OpenXML development, a large part of my work.

(I should also point out the refresh says most apps are retained - it fails to mention all applications are removed!)
